"prebenda" meaning in Polish

See prebenda in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Noun

IPA: /prɛˈbɛn.da/
Rhymes: -ɛnda Etymology: Borrowed from German Präbende, from French prébende, from Ecclesiastical Latin praebenda, from Latin praebeō.   1. (historical, Roman Catholicism) prebend (stipend paid to a canon) Tags: feminine, historical Derived forms: prebendarz
